Community Conversation on Israel and American Jewish Identity

The Community Conversation on Israel and American Jewish Identity featured Dov Waxman, Professor of Political Science, International Affairs, and Israel Studies at Northeastern University; Laura Blumenfeld, senior fellow at SAIS Johns Hopkins Center for Strategic Studies; and Jonathan Rynhold, director of the Argov Center for the Study of the Jewish People and the State of Israel in the Political Studies Department at Bar-Ilan University.

The session was moderated by Cheryl Fishbein, who is a vice chair of JCPA’s executive committee and also one of the co-chairs of its Israel, World Jewry and International Human Rights task force. After a message of greeting from Ilan Sztulman, Head of Public Diplomacy at the Embassy of Israel, the session, which was off-the-record, addressed some of the underlying tensions in the relationship between American Jews and Israel and offered proactive suggestions for all participants on maintaining and strengthening the bond between the two communities.
